Ingredients You’ll Need
To whip up your very own Brownie Fruit Pizza, gather the following ingredients:
For the Brownie Base
- 1 cup (2 sticks) unsalted butter, melted
- 2 cups granulated sugar
- 4 large eggs
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1 cup all-purpose flour
- 1 cup unsweetened cocoa powder
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1/2 teaspoon baking powder
For the Frosting
- 8 oz cream cheese, softened
- 1/2 cup powdered sugar
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1 cup whipped topping (such as Cool Whip)
For the Toppings
- A variety of fresh fruits (strawberries, blueberries, kiwi, bananas, etc.)
- Optional: chocolate syrup, mint leaves for garnish
Step-by-Step Instructions
Step 1: Prepare the Brownie Base
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ease a large round pizza pan or a baking sheet.
- In a large mixing bowl, combine the melted butter and granulated sugar. Mix until smooth.
- Add the eggs, one at a time, followed by the vanilla extract. Mix until well blended.
- In a separate bowl, whisk together the flour, cocoa powder, salt, and baking powder.
-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, stirring until fully combined.
- Pour the brownie batter onto the prepared pan and spread it evenly.
- Bake for 20-25 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ean. Once baked, let it cool completely.
Step 2: Make the Frosting
- In a medium bowl, beat the softened cream cheese until smooth.
- Add the powdered sugar and vanilla extract, mixing until creamy.
- Gently fold in the whipped topping until fully combined. This will create a light and fluffy frosting.
Step 3: Assemble the Pizza
- Once the brownie base has cooled, spread the cream cheese frosting evenly over the top.
- Artfully arrange your choice of fresh fruits on top of the frosting. Get creative with colors and shapes for an appealing presentation!
- If desired, drizzle chocolate syrup over the fruits and garnish with mint leaves for a finishing touch.
Step 4: Serve and Enjoy!
- Slice the brownie fruit pizza into wedges, just like you would a traditional pizza.
- Serve immediately, or refrigerate until you’re ready to indulge.
Tips for the Perfect Brownie Fruit Pizza
- Freshness is Key: Use the freshest fruits available for maximum flavor.
- Customization: Feel free to mix and match fruits based on seasonal availability or personal preferences.
- Presentation: To elevate the visual appeal, consider arranging the fruits in a circular pattern or in the shape of a rainbow.
